Abstract: The study of the large-scale structure and evolution of the Universe has entered a new era with the emergence of neutral hydrogen intensity mapping as a powerful observational technique. HI intensity mapping (IM) offers a unique and innovative approach to cosmological research by probing the distribution of neutral hydrogen in the Universe on vast scales. This technique utilizes radio telescopes, such as MeerKAT, to detect the cumulative 21cm emission from neutral hydrogen. In this talk, I will introduce our current HI IM experiment with MeerKAT in the post-reionization universe, and detail our recent breakthrough — the first direct measurements of the HI IM power spectrum at redshifts 0.32 and 0.44.
